4-24 Configuring Your Server
RAID Levels
The record mode enabling the RAID feature includes several levels. Among the levels, the Onboard
RAID Controller (LSI Embedded MegaRAID) supports RAID levels 0, 1, and 10. The number of
hard disk drives required to create a disk group varies depending on the RAID level as shown in the
table below.
Number of required HDDs
RAID level
Min. Max.
RAID 0 1 4
RAID 1 2 2
RAID 10 4 4
NOTE: For details of the RAID levels, see "RAID Levels" described
later in this chapter.
Disk Group
A disk group is configured with more than one HDDs.
The allowable number of disk groups is equal to the number of HDDs.
